A very reliable unit
I purchased my first of these UPS units in 2019, and it provided dependable service for years. The only maintenance it ever required was replacing the batteries every few years. In my experience with the many UPS systems I've owned, batteries typically last only 2–3 years, and this unit uses two of them. Replacing them is a simple process that only requires removing two screws and taking off the front panel.This time, however, when the unit displayed an error code, installing new batteries didn't solve the problem. It turned out that the internal charging circuit had failed, so the batteries were no longer being charged. Based on my experience, the charging system seems to be one of the weaker points of this model.Even so, I decided to purchase another one because the original unit gave me about seven years of reliable service, which I think is very reasonable for its price. The new unit arrived very well packaged, as shown in the photo. Setup was straightforward—just plug it in, turn it on, allow the batteries to fully charge, and then connect your equipment.Overall, I'm happy with this UPS. No product lasts forever, and getting seven years of dependable service from a reasonably priced unit is more than acceptable in my opinion.
